Product Description

Amazing Tales is a roleplaying game written to be played by children aged four & over together with their parents With your child you will create an amazing tale in about the time it takes to read a bedtime story Your child invents a hero & decides what they will do at every step while you conjure up a world of adventure At key moments the dice will decide if the hero succeeds In the book you will find The short & simple Amazing Tales rules So simple a four year old will be able to explain them Flexible enough to cope with the most imaginative requests Advice on creating Amazing Tales with your child Covering the specific challenges of making up stories that work for kids different ways of handling fights in children’s games & ways to keep magic magic Four sample settings for Amazing Tales each with suggested characters & skills tips for story tellers & ten story seeds – ideas just waiting to become Amazing Tales Amazing Tales can be played with a single six sided dice But a set of four dice with six eight ten & twelve sides are recommended Amazing Tales was written to be played sitting at a table curled up on a sofa or snuggled up in bed by a parent & one or two children Amazing Tales lets your children make up any kind of character they want such as aliens robots dinosaurs fairies knights cowboys or superheroes Amazing Tales was also designed to require no preparation on the parent’s side If your children are in the mood for a game you can grab the dice & get started The 96 page hardback book features 28 pages of full colour illustrations & is embellished with black & white line drawings throughout Perfect for sharing with adventurous children to inspire their adventures
